MEMO — Board of Directors

The revised sales-commission scheme for Corvane Ltd takes effect at the start of the new fiscal year. It replaces flat-rate payouts with a tiered structure weighted toward multi-year contracts and retention outcomes. Modelling suggests total commission cost remains broadly neutral while improving alignment with recurring revenue. Transition arrangements protect in-flight deals. The motivation behind this change is outlined below.

board note of kadug-tawig: Only 5 of the 100 pilot accounts renewed Oliath, so a churn review is set for April 15.

Subject: Memtrace cut-over complete

Team,

Cut-over to Memtrace v2 for GPU memory profiling finished last night. Old v1 agents are disabled; any tickets referencing v1 dashboards should be closed as resolved-by-migration. Sampling overhead is now under 2% and allocation traces include kernel names. Known gap: profiles older than 30 days were not migrated. Point customers at the v2 docs for setup questions. For reference when troubleshooting, the agent now runs with the following configuration.

settings of bagaf-bawip:
[aldax]
port = 5000
region = south-4
host = aldax.brasklabs.corp
team = brivan
timeout_ms = 2000
retries = 2

MEMO — Board of Directors

Re: Insurance Renewal

Our policy with Thornbury Mutual comes up next month, and premiums are up about 12% — not great, but better than the alternatives Dev scouted. We recommend renewing for one year while we shop the broader market. The strategic reasoning tied to next year's plans is set out in the confidential note below.

board note of yagug-taweg: Only 34 of the 546 pilot accounts renewed Norael, so a churn review is set for April 24. Zorvanox Freight is in early talks to buy Oliwynox Works for about $200.7 million.

Night-shift staff: Floor 4 of the Tellhaven Building opens this week. After 21:00, access is via the rear stairwell only; the lifts are locked out overnight during the settling period. Complete a walk-through of the new floor once per shift and log it. The stairwell keypad accepts the code below.

badge for yahop-fawep: bdg-XBKXI-68071